Olive Patterson Cochran Minor Born 1872

Born on Apr 27, 1872 to John Robert Cochran, I and Grace Greenwood Arnold Cochran. Olive Patterson Cochran Minor passed away on and was buried in Silver Brook Cemetery in Anderson, SC. Olive Patterson Cochran Minor was married to Charles Smith Minor, Sr and had 2 children: Charles Smith Minor, Jr, Victor Saint Clair Minor.
